Responsibilities
What you'll do:
Lead and supervise your own group of elementary-aged children, knowing where every child in your group is at all times
Plan and run fun, engaging activities — crafts, games, sports, homework help, and more
Keep kids safe by teaching and enforcing safety rules and responding quickly and appropriately in emergencies
Guide behavior by teaching and redirecting rather than scolding — enforcing rules firmly while treating every child with dignity and respect
Verify photo ID before releasing children at pickup until you personally know each authorized adult
Build positive relationships with kids, families, school staff, and your YMCA teammates
Be dependable for your scheduled shifts, follow all YMCA, licensing, and school district policies, and help keep program spaces clean and organized
All youth development associates are mandated reporters under Kansas and Missouri law and must immediately report suspected child abuse or neglect, as well as any unsafe conditions, accidents, or injuries.
Qualifications
Must be at least 18 years old
High school diploma or equivalent required at Kansas sites.
One year or more of college preferred.
Previous experience working with school-age children is a plus (babysitting, nannying, camp, childcare programs, etc.)
Works effectively with people of different backgrounds, abilities, opinions and perceptions Able to actively engage with and supervise children in a range of indoor and outdoor activities — this is an on-your-feet role that takes energy and alertness A genuine interest in helping kids learn, play, and grow
Have a general understanding of computer technology.
Tuberculosis Test Risk Assessment and State Health Assessment form within 30 days (in MO).
